CLOs on the Move

Safari Energy

www.safarienergy.com

 
Safari Energy: The Leading Commercial Scale Solar Provider
  • Number of Employees: 25-100
  • Annual Revenue: $10-50 Million

Executives

Name Title Contact Details

Similar Companies

Nautilus Solar Energy

Nautilus Solar Energy is a Summit, NJ-based company in the Energy and Utilities sector.

Zurvita

Zurvita is a Houston, TX-based company in the Energy and Utilities sector.

Stark Tech

Stark Tech is a leader in facility optimization, aligning technology with real-world experience across a diverse portfolio of capabilities. We are a single

Atlantic Hydrogen

Atlantic Hydrogen Inc. is a Fredericton, NB-based company in the Energy & Utilities sector.

New England Wood Pellet Co

New England Wood Pellet Co is a Jaffrey, NH-based company in the Energy and Utilities sector.